Hi and welcome. That's gonna be a no. They will fight. These guys are territorial. Males should have their own enclosure. Not even males and females should share enclosures at that age. So you definitely dont want to house males together.

I agree completely. Tortoises are not social animals. They don't want, need or particularly like company.

Another tort is competition for food and territory, not a friend.

Please don't think of putting them together ... ever... they will fight and fight bad.
